Face Mask Friday: Keeping Albany Residents Safe

Victory Christian Church

A facemask giveaway is scheduled for Friday in Albany.
Anyone who has tried knows it can be difficult securing a facemask to comply with the state order. It's even more difficult for the elderly and for people who don't have easy access to transportation. Pastor Charlie Muller of Albany's Victory Christian Church saw a need and reckoned he'd fill it.

"We purchased 5,000 facemasks that will be given out the 22nd from 3:45 to 5 in Livingston Park, Third Street Park in Albany, and then downtown we're gonna be doing it at Elizabeth Street and Morton Avenue, so right on the corners there."

The evening giveaway runs from 5 to 6:30 p.m. Muller invites anyone, especially older residents needing masks, to stop by one of the two sites.
